However, the invisible wounds of war, such as post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D), continue to haunt many of these veterans long after they return home.

PTSD is a mental health condition that can develop after a person has been exposed to a traumatic event, such as combat or military service. Symptoms of PTSD can include flashbacks, nightmares, anxiety, and depression, among others. Despite the availability of these resources, many veterans in North Tazewell continue to struggle with PTSD in silence. The stigma surrounding mental health issues, particularly in a small town where everyone knows everyone else, can make it difficult for veterans to seek help. Many veterans fear being judged or misunderstood by their peers, or worry that they will be seen as weak or unable to cope with the challenges of civilian life.
